19-Year-Old Motorcyclist Dies In Crash That Shut Down Highway 1 Near Santa Cruz

The rider was thrown off the motorcycle and landed on the ground. The CHP said he died at the scene.

A 19-year-old man motorcyclist died in a crash in the Santa Cruz area that shut down Highway 1 Saturday afternoon, the California Highway Patrol said.

Around 1 p.m., the CHP said it was investigating a crash involving a car and motorcycle on Highway 1 near Laguna Road. About 20 minutes later, officers said both directions of the highway were shut down.

An investigation revealed that a 19-year-old man from Milpitas was riding a 2005 Suzuki motorcycle when he crashed into the rear of a red 2011 Mini Cooper on southbound Highway 1.
